Title :
The hardware design of temperature controller based on fuzzy logic for industrial application employing FPGA
Author :
Yasin, F. Mohd ; Tio, A. ; Islam, M.S. ; Reaz, M.I. ; Sulaiman, Mohd Suhaimi
Author_Institution :
Fac. of Eng., Multimedia Univ., Selangor, Malaysia
Abstract :
In this paper, we present the realization of a fuzzy logic-based temperature controller intended for industrial application on Altera FLEX10K FPGA device that allows for efficient hardware implementation. The system is built of four major modules called fuzzification, inference, implication and defuzzification. The composition method selected for the fuzzy model is the max-min composition while the Mamdani min operator was chosen as the implication method. Each module is modeled individually using behavioral VHDL and combined using structural VHDL. The timing analysis for the validation, functionality and performance of the model is performed using Aldec active HDL, and the logic synthesis was performed using Synplify. Simulation results show that the model has been tested successfully. The inferred maximum operating frequency is 5 MHz with a critical path of 199.3 ns.
Keywords :
control system synthesis; controllers; field programmable gate arrays; fuzzy control; fuzzy systems; hardware description languages; logic simulation; temperature control; 199.3 ns; 5 MHz; Aldec active HDL; Altera FLEX10K FPGA device; Mamdani min operator; Synplify; behavioral VHDL; defuzzification; fuzzification; fuzzy inference; fuzzy logic based temperature controller; fuzzy model; hardware design; hardware implementation; implication method; industrial application; logic synthesis; maxmin composition method; structural VHDL; timing analysis; Electrical equipment industry; Field programmable gate arrays; Fuzzy control; Fuzzy logic; Hardware design languages; Industrial control; Performance analysis; Temperature control; Testing; Timing;
Conference_Titel :
Microelectronics, 2004. ICM 2004 Proceedings. The 16th International Conference on
Print_ISBN :
0-7803-8656-6
DOI :
10.1109/ICM.2004.1434232